How much does it cost to own a home in Basking Ridge?

A $842,000 home in Basking Ridge, New Jersey costs approximately $6,347 per month with 20% down at 6.66%. That is $4,329 principal and interest, $834 property tax, $206 homeowners insurance, $277 utilities and $702 set aside for maintenance.

What is the property tax rate in Basking Ridge?

Basking Ridge has an effective property tax rate of 1.188%, based on a median home value of $841,700 and median real estate taxes of $10,001. That is lower than the Somerset County average of 1.909%.

What is the average home price in Basking Ridge?

The median owner-occupied home value in Basking Ridge, New Jersey is $841,700, against $523,900 across Somerset County.

Is it cheaper to rent or buy in Basking Ridge?

Median gross rent in Basking Ridge is $565 a month, against $6,347 to own the median home all in. Renting costs less month to month here, though renting builds no equity.

Sources & methodology

  • Median home value, real estate taxes, gross rent and population for Basking Ridge — US Census Bureau, American Community Survey ACS 2023 5-Year, place-level tables.
  • Homeowners insurance — NAIC average premium for New Jersey.
  • Electricity price — EIA Electric Power Monthly Table 5.6.A.
  • Mortgage rate — Freddie Mac PMMS, refreshed weekly.
  • Maintenance (1%/yr) and water and sewer ($68/mo) are national estimates. Every assumption above is editable.
